Ardmaddy Estate sits in a quiet, gentle corner of Argyll on the west coast of Scotland. Whilst within half an hour of the harbour town of Oban and only three hours from Glasgow, once there, you feel as though you are in a different time and space to the rest of the world.
Its quiet tranquility and the utter peace soothes the soul and rest the senses. Its open spaces and magnificent views free the mind. Surrounded by woodland, hills, moors and the sea, Ardmaddy is also a haven for wildlife – from eagles soaring above the hills, to skylarks singing their hearts out and from deer grazing on the hillsides to otters hunting by the shore – there is so much here for you to see and experience.
